Jordi Fernandez shoulders blame for winless Nets’ blowout loss to 76ers as streak hits six
NegativeU.S News
Jordi Fernandez has taken responsibility for the Brooklyn Nets' disappointing performance, as they face their longest losing streak to start a season in a decade. With six consecutive losses, the team is struggling to find its footing, marking the third worst start in franchise history. This situation is concerning for fans and management alike, as it raises questions about the team's direction and potential changes needed to turn things around.

Trump administration faces Monday deadline on use of contingency funds for SNAP
NeutralU.S News
The Trump administration is under pressure as it approaches a Monday deadline to inform federal judges about its plans for funding the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P), the largest food aid initiative in the U.S. This decision is crucial as it affects millions of Americans who rely on this support for their basic nutritional needs, highlighting the ongoing debate over government assistance programs.

Judge blocks Trump National Guard deployment to Portland, citing lack of justification
NegativeU.S News
A federal judge has blocked President Trump's deployment of the National Guard to Portland, stating there is insufficient justification for federal intervention. This ruling is significant as it highlights the ongoing tensions between federal and local authorities, particularly regarding the use of military forces in domestic situations. The decision will remain in effect until a final ruling is made on Friday, raising questions about the future of federal involvement in Portland.
